About

The 1740 House is a historic Bucks County inn set on the banks of the Delaware River in Lumberville, offering 24 rooms with river views that create a peaceful, scenic backdrop for business travelers and overnight guests. Its blend of classic motor lodge layout and country inn elegance provides a quiet, comfortable stay with attentive service and refined dining.

For events, the inn features a riverfront dining room and outdoor terrace ideal for corporate retreats or client dinners, complemented by The Club @ 1740 House, a private bar and dining space open to guests Wednesday through Sunday. The combination of scenic setting, quality cuisine, and cozy hospitality makes it a distinctive venue for small business gatherings.
